.\" SPDX-License-Identifier: 0BSD .\" .\" Author: Lasse Collin .\" .\" Arabic translation for xz-man. .\" Zayed Al-Saidi , 2026. .\" .\"******************************************************************* .\" .\" This file was generated with po4a. Translate the source file. .\" .\"******************************************************************* .TH XZDEC 1 2024\-04\-08 توكاني "أدوات XZ" .SH الاسم xzdec, lzmadec \- مفكات ضغط صغيرة لـ xz. و lzma. .SH موجز \fBxzdec\fP [\fIخيار...\fP] [\fIملف...\fP] .br \fBlzmadec\fP [\fIخيار...\fP] [\fIملف...\fP] .SH الوصف \fBxzdec\fP هي أداة لفك الضغط فقط تعتمد على liblzma لملفات \fB.xz\fP (وفقط \&\fB.xz\fP). يُقصد من \fBxzdec\fP أن تعمل كبديل جاهز لـ \fBxz\fP(1) في أكثر الحالات شيوعاً حيث يُكتب البرنامج النصي لاستخدام \fBxz \-\-decompress \-\-stdout\fP (وربما خيارات شائعة أخرى) لفك ضغط ملفات \fB.xz\fP. أداة \fBlzmadec\fP مطابقة لـ \fBxzdec\fP باستثناء أنها تدعم ملفات \fB.lzma\fP بدلاً من ملفات \fB.xz\fP. .PP لتقليل حجم الملف القابل للتنفيذ، لا تدعم \fBxzdec\fP تعدد الخيوط أو التوطين، ولا تقرأ الخيارات من متغيرات البيئة \fBXZ_DEFAULTS\fP و\fBXZ_OPT\fP. كما لا تدعم \fBxzdec\fP عرض معلومات التقدم الوسيطة: إرسال \fBSIGINFO\fP لـ \fBxzdec\fP لا يفعل شيئاً، وإرسال \fBSIGUSR1\fP ينهي العملية بدلاً من عرض معلومات التقدم. .SH خيارات .TP \fB\-d\fP, \fB\-\-decompress\fP, \fB\-\-uncompress\fP يُتجاهل للتوافق مع \fBxz\fP(1). تدعم \fBxzdec\fP فك الضغط فقط. .TP \fB\-k\fP, \fB\-\-keep\fP يُتجاهل للتوافق مع \fBxz\fP(1). لا تنشئ \fBxzdec\fP أو تزيل أي ملفات أبداً. .TP \fB\-c\fP, \fB\-\-stdout\fP, \fB\-\-to\-stdout\fP يُتجاهل للتوافق مع \fBxz\fP(1). تكتب \fBxzdec\fP دائماً البيانات المفكوكة إلى المخرج القياسي. .TP \fB\-q\fP, \fB\-\-quiet\fP تحديد هذا مرة واحدة لا يفعل شيئاً لأن \fBxzdec\fP لا تعرض أي تحذيرات أو إشعارات. حدده مرتين لكتم الأخطاء. .TP \fB\-Q\fP, \fB\-\-no\-warn\fP يُتجاهل للتوافق مع \fBxz\fP(1). لا تستخدم \fBxzdec\fP حالة الخروج 2 أبداً. .TP \fB\-h\fP, \fB\-\-help\fP عرض رسالة مساعدة والخروج بنجاح. .TP \fB\-V\fP, \fB\-\-version\fP عرض رقم إصدار \fBxzdec\fP و liblzma. .SH "حالة الخروج" .TP \fB0\fP كل شيء كان جيداً. .TP \fB1\fP حدث خطأ. .PP لا تملك \fBxzdec\fP أي رسائل تحذير مثل \fBxz\fP(1)، ولذا لا تستخدم \fBxzdec\fP حالة الخروج 2. .SH ملاحظات استخدم \fBxz\fP(1) بدلاً من \fBxzdec\fP أو \fBlzmadec\fP للاستخدام اليومي العادي. \fBxzdec\fP أو \fBlzmadec\fP مخصصان فقط للحالات التي يكون فيها من المهم توفير مفكك ضغط أصغر حجماً من \fBxz\fP(1) كامل الميزات. .PP \fBxzdec\fP و \fBlzmadec\fP ليسا صغيرين حقاً. يمكن تقليل الحجم أكثر عن طريق إسقاط ميزات من liblzma وقت التجميع، لكن لا ينبغي فعل ذلك عادةً للملفات التنفيذية الموزعة في توزيعات أنظمة التشغيل غير المدمجة التقليدية. إذا كنت بحاجة لمفكك ضغط \fB.xz\fP صغير حقاً، فكر في استخدام XZ Embedded. .SH "انظر أيضاً" \fBxz\fP(1) .PP XZ Embedded: